I always see Chihuahuas listed as one of the most aggressive dog breeds which seems odd to me because they’re so small. I mean, comparing a Pit Bull to a Chihuahua — there’s no comparison! Are they really that aggressive or dangerous?
Chihuahuas can be aggressive, but they are so small no one takes them seriously. I had a Toy Chihuahua for many years, and she was one feisty girl. She loved to pee inside, steal things, and pick fights with every single dog she saw bigger than her. Chihuahuas often get away with a lot of bad behavior due to their cuteness and tiny size. As they say, they pack a big dog personality into a pint-size pup. They actually are known to be biters, but again, they are so small and don’t do much damage that they don’t make the list of the most aggressive breeds or breeds that are likely to bite.
